Output 1c72e30621e15353c20a4ec738d8e2752f23401c8120b7671f39c5ff9c4d7a89:2

value
686688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c984eaefe4f60f501716b75c928388df9ccd3b3 OP_EQUAL
address
3Fy1nyDT9KDxT4qojkRBtK5YoezJzDbkyo
transaction
1c72e30621e15353c20a4ec738d8e2752f23401c8120b7671f39c5ff9c4d7a89
confirmations
353269
spent
true